Capacity
Capacity-wise, the Epson WF-7210 is genuinely remarkable. It has two input trays, each with the ability to hold 250 sheets at a time, giving you a total of 500 sheets.
Its output tray is impressive, where it can hold about 125 sheets at once. This capacity means that you don’t need to worry about constantly removing the printed papers for fear of jamming the printer.
Additionally, the WF-7210 is made to withstand a monthly duty cycle of 20,000 pages. However, we generally recommend that you don’t exceed 1300 pages a month to increase the printer’s lifetime.
Nevertheless, what’s truly remarkable about this printer is that it can hold extra-large, high-capacity ink cartridges, which makes it perfect for handling high-volume jobs.
Versatility
This sublimation printer is excellent for its compatibility with materials of various sizes and dimensions, as it can hold media that measure anywhere from 3.5 x 5″ to 13 x 19“.
Still, the best thing about it is that it can handle various materials, paper or otherwise. For instance, it has a rear feed in which you can insert specialty papers and envelopes. Moreover, it can work with certain cotton-based fabrics due to its ingenious paper tray design.
All in all, the WF-7210 will be fantastic for someone who’s looking for a versatile sublimation printer, but always check with the company to make sure it’ll suit your purposes.
Quality of Prints
The Epson WF-7210 is powered by PrecisionCore technology. This technology generates almost 40 million precise dots in a single second, all perfectly placed to minimize any possible defects or distortion.
Moreover, extremely fine details can be achieved by a droplet as small as 2.8 pL, enabling the printer to create highly-detailed photos and laser-sharp text with a maximum resolution of 4800 x 2400 dpi. Furthermore, you can acquire borderless prints that measure up to 13×19 inches. Therefore, you can achieve print-shop quality images using this printer.
Best of all, the 7210 printer makes use of 4 high-quality pigmented inks that, once printed, can last for almost 84 years.
Just take care that you must use Epson cartridges and inks with this printer, as any third-party ones won’t work all that well. And even if you find a non-Epson ink that works adequately, the printer’s firmware updates will eventually affect its functionality.
Efficiency
When it comes to speed, this printer is hard to beat. First off, it uses the swift PrecisionCore technology, which has ISO prints speeds of 18 and 10 pages per minute in black and color, respectively.
In addition, it has automatic two-sided printing for dimensions up to 11×17 inches, which drastically saves time and increases productivity. Not to mention, this automatic duplex printing also has remarkable speeds of 8.7 pages per minute in black and 6 pages per minute in color.
Environmental Impact
Compared to color laser printers, the Epson 7210 uses 80% less power, and it has an ENERGY STAR qualification. When printing, it uses a maximum of 22 watts, and when in Ready Mode, it only uses 5.8 watts.
All around, it has the upper hand when it comes to power consumption. And speaking of consumption, did you know that this printer consumes much less ink than other printers due to its drop-on-demand system?
When you pair that with automatic duplex printing, you’ll have a printer that saves on power, ink, and paper when using the WF-7210 printer. Wireless Printing
If you’re looking for a wireless printer, you’ll find nothing better than the Epson 7210 printer. This superb printer can use Ethernet, Wi-Fi Direct, and NFC. It can also use Android printing, Apple AirPrint, and so much more.
Consequently, you can print from any iPad and iPhone as well as any Android tablet and smartphone. And of course, you can print from any computer or laptop in the office using the same means. You also have the option of using a USB 2.0 cord.
Display
The WK-7210 has a 2.2″ non-touch LCD mono graphics display, making setup and navigation relatively easy. All you need to do is press a button, and the display will immediately react. Nevertheless, you may initially find the display menu not that intuitive, but it’ll get easier with use.

Frequently Asked Questions
Does the Epson 7210 Have a Scan Bed?
Unfortunately not, this printer is only just that, a printer. It doesn’t come with any built-in scanning features.
Can I Use Non-Epson Ink With the 7210 Printer?
You can, but we don’t recommend it. Even if described as compatible, non-Epson ink will either function poorly or intermittently. Moreover, it can damage the printer in the long run, and this damage won’t be covered in the warranty. So, it’s better to stay away from third-party inks altogether.
Is the Epson WF-7210 Compatible With 110-Pound Cardstock?
No, this printer can only handle up to 68-pound cardstock.
